How do you unlock a SIM card?

You can unlock your SIM card by contacting your cellular provider, as carriers are now required by law to unlock SIM cards on request for no charge, assuming that your contract is up. To unlock a locked Verizon SIM card, use the Pin Unblocking Key (PUK), accessed by logging into your Verizon account.

What is cellular unlock?

Cell phone unlocking is the process by which a mobile phone can be allowed to work on any carrier network. Customarily, North American cell phones are sold as “locked” phones, meaning that they will only work with one service carrier.
